@@ -57,8 +57,10 @@ pub(crate) enum Message<T: core::fmt::Debug + Type + TestEq> {
5757 PeerStorage ( msgs:: PeerStorage ) ,
5858 PeerStorageRetrieval ( msgs:: PeerStorageRetrieval ) ,
5959 OpenChannel ( msgs:: OpenChannel ) ,
60+ #[ cfg( dual_funding) ]
6061 OpenChannelV2 ( msgs:: OpenChannelV2 ) ,
6162 AcceptChannel ( msgs:: AcceptChannel ) ,
63+ #[ cfg( dual_funding) ]
6264 AcceptChannelV2 ( msgs:: AcceptChannelV2 ) ,
6365 FundingCreated ( msgs:: FundingCreated ) ,
6466 FundingSigned ( msgs:: FundingSigned ) ,
@@ -117,8 +119,10 @@ impl<T: core::fmt::Debug + Type + TestEq> Writeable for Message<T> {
117119 & Message :: PeerStorage ( ref msg) => msg. write ( writer) ,
118120 & Message :: PeerStorageRetrieval ( ref msg) => msg. write ( writer) ,
119121 & Message :: OpenChannel ( ref msg) => msg. write ( writer) ,
122+ #[ cfg( dual_funding) ]
120123 & Message :: OpenChannelV2 ( ref msg) => msg. write ( writer) ,
121124 & Message :: AcceptChannel ( ref msg) => msg. write ( writer) ,
125+ #[ cfg( dual_funding) ]
122126 & Message :: AcceptChannelV2 ( ref msg) => msg. write ( writer) ,
123127 & Message :: FundingCreated ( ref msg) => msg. write ( writer) ,
124128 & Message :: FundingSigned ( ref msg) => msg. write ( writer) ,
@@ -177,8 +181,10 @@ impl<T: core::fmt::Debug + Type + TestEq> Type for Message<T> {
177181 & Message :: PeerStorage ( ref msg) => msg. type_id ( ) ,
178182 & Message :: PeerStorageRetrieval ( ref msg) => msg. type_id ( ) ,
179183 & Message :: OpenChannel ( ref msg) => msg. type_id ( ) ,
184+ #[ cfg( dual_funding) ]
180185 & Message :: OpenChannelV2 ( ref msg) => msg. type_id ( ) ,
181186 & Message :: AcceptChannel ( ref msg) => msg. type_id ( ) ,
187+ #[ cfg( dual_funding) ]
182188 & Message :: AcceptChannelV2 ( ref msg) => msg. type_id ( ) ,
183189 & Message :: FundingCreated ( ref msg) => msg. type_id ( ) ,
184190 & Message :: FundingSigned ( ref msg) => msg. type_id ( ) ,
@@ -267,8 +273,10 @@ where
267273 Ok ( Message :: PeerStorageRetrieval ( Readable :: read ( buffer) ?) )
268274 } ,
269275 msgs:: OpenChannel :: TYPE => Ok ( Message :: OpenChannel ( Readable :: read ( buffer) ?) ) ,
276+ #[ cfg( dual_funding) ]
270277 msgs:: OpenChannelV2 :: TYPE => Ok ( Message :: OpenChannelV2 ( Readable :: read ( buffer) ?) ) ,
271278 msgs:: AcceptChannel :: TYPE => Ok ( Message :: AcceptChannel ( Readable :: read ( buffer) ?) ) ,
279+ #[ cfg( dual_funding) ]
272280 msgs:: AcceptChannelV2 :: TYPE => Ok ( Message :: AcceptChannelV2 ( Readable :: read ( buffer) ?) ) ,
273281 msgs:: FundingCreated :: TYPE => Ok ( Message :: FundingCreated ( Readable :: read ( buffer) ?) ) ,
274282 msgs:: FundingSigned :: TYPE => Ok ( Message :: FundingSigned ( Readable :: read ( buffer) ?) ) ,
0 commit comments